5 facts about this card
This Reverse Holo comes from Legendary Treasures, the final main expansion of the Black & White Series, which gives even an Uncommon Charmeleon a true end-of-era place in Pokémon TCG history.
Legendary Treasures was released in English on November 6, 2013, and Bulbapedia notes that the English set had cards available as Reverse Holos, making this parallel Charmeleon part of that collectible variant run.
The card’s flavor text is lifted from Charmeleon’s Pokédex entries in games like Pokémon Black and Pokémon Brilliant Diamond, where its fiery tail is said to shine in rocky mountains 'like stars' at night.
This specific Legendary Treasures Charmeleon is illustrated by Akira Komayama and uses the aggressive attack pair Flare and Raging Claws, a fitting design for a Pokémon repeatedly described in the games as hotheaded and vicious in battle.
Because Charmeleon is the middle stage of the original Charmander line from Generation I, cards like this appeal to collectors chasing the full evolution story of one of Pokémon’s most iconic starter families.
